With a fantastic range of entertainment, including live music and dancing, cooking demonstrations, kids’ activities, market stalls and much more, this is a fantastic day out for the whole family.
Enjoy a taste of Italy with a great line up of entertainers. Well-known Italian singer Natalie Colavito will be on the FerraFesta (main stage), accompanied by some of Australia’s finest musicians in the Greg Hooper Band. Ferragosto audiences will be mesmerised by the power of her voice. Also on this stage is performer Ricky Daniele, bringing a combination of classical, ballads, pop and rock.
There will also be non-stop entertainment on both the FerraMusica and FerraGiovani stages.
The popular FerraCucina is back, featuring chefs from local businesses Angelo’s on the Bay, La Casa, Gatto Matto Trattoria, Five Dock Meat Market and Sapori Mediterranean Cuisine. There will be an array of wines specially selected by Tintilla Estate and Petersons Wines to compliment the wonderful Italian food prepared by the chefs.
A key drawcard will be Julie Goodwin, MasterChef Australia’s first winner, who will launch the Environment Protection Agency’s “Love Food Hate Waste” project. The project is aimed at encouraging people to put their food waste to good use by creating left-over recipes and all the chefs of the FerraCucina will follow this theme in their recipes. The MasterChef truck will also be in attendance featuring a selection of interesting recipes from the TV show.
Displays of traditional Italian vehicles, Fiats, Alfa Romeos and Ducati motorbikes will add to the ambience of the festival. It promises to be a great day out!
